プロジェクト

全般

プロフィール

不具合調査依頼 #1116

完了

「処理中の状態」のまま処理が一向に完了できません

匿名ユーザー さんが10年以上前に追加. 約4年前に更新.

ステータス:
終了
優先度:
高め
担当者:
-
開始日:
2014/07/22

説明

JobArrangerサポートご担当者様

お世話になっております。

JobArranger Managerの動作検証を現在行っております。
サーバリブートのジョブネットを作成して、動作検証をしたところ
添付の画面のように「処理中の状態」のまま処理が一向に完了できません。

この事象について何か考えられる原因はありますか。
サーバ、クライアント側ともファイアウォールは全て無効にした状態で検証を行っております。

ご回答いただけますと幸いです。


ファイル

jobnet.png (30.6 KB) jobnet.png 匿名ユーザー, 2014/07/22 15:32

匿名ユーザー さんが10年以上前に更新

  • ステータス新規登録 から 担当者アサイン中 に変更

匿名ユーザー さんが10年以上前に更新

  • ステータス担当者アサイン中 から 受付完了 に変更
  • 担当者匿名ユーザー にセット

匿名ユーザー さんが10年以上前に更新

  • ステータス受付完了 から 担当者処理中 に変更

匿名ユーザー さんが10年以上前に更新

  • ステータス担当者処理中 から 回答中 に変更

Job Arranger for Zabbixのご利用ありがとうございます。
お問い合わせの件についてご回答致します。

この現象はジョブサーバが起動していない場合に発生します。

ジョブサーバのインストールと設定が完了済みの場合、ジョブサーバを稼働させるサーバにrootユーザーでログイン後、
以下のコマンドによりジョブサーバの起動をお願いいたします。

/etc/init.d/jobarg-server start

よろしくお願いいたします。

匿名ユーザー さんが10年以上前に更新

JobArrangerサーポートご担当者様

お世話になります。
確認したところ、「jobarg_server は停止していますがサブシステムがロックされています」が原因でした。
プロセスの再起動で解決しております。

障害の切り分け等に有効なログなどはございますでしょうか。

よろしくお願いいたします。

匿名ユーザー さんが10年以上前に更新

お問い合わせの件についてご回答致します。

障害の切り分け等に有効なログなどはございますでしょうか。

以下のログファイルを参照して頂くことで確認が可能です。

ジョブサーバー: /var/log/jobarranger/jobarg_server.log
ジョブエージェント(Linux): /var/log/jobarranger/jobarg_agentd.log
ジョブエージェント(Windows): C:\Program Files\FitechForce\Job Arranger Agent\logs\jobarg_agentd.log
ジョブマネージャ: C:\Program Files\FitechForce\Job Arranger Manager\logs\jobarg_manager-YYYY-MM-DD.log

よろしくお願いいたします。

匿名ユーザー さんが10年以上前に更新

JobArrangerサポートご担当者様

お世話になります。
ご連絡ありがとうございます。

ジョブサーバのログに次のような出力がありました。現時点で状況が回復せず「処理中の状態」のまま処理が一向に完了できません。

mysqlのサービスは正常に動作しています。

--- /var/log/jobarranger/jobarg_server.log ログ---
2371:20140722:173819.776 [ERROR] [Z3001] connection to database '' failed: [1045] Access denied for user 'zabbix''localhost' (using password: NO)
2371:20140722:173819.776 [WARN] Database is down. Reconnecting in 10 seconds.
2356:20140722:173819.777 [ERROR] [Z3001] connection to database '' failed: [1045] Access denied for user 'zabbix'
'localhost' (using password: NO)
2356:20140722:173819.778 [WARN] Database is down. Reconnecting in 10 seconds.
2358:20140722:173819.778 [ERROR] [Z3001] connection to database '' failed: [1045] Access denied for user 'zabbix''localhost' (using password: NO)
2358:20140722:173819.778 [WARN] Database is down. Reconnecting in 10 seconds.
2357:20140722:173819.779 [ERROR] [Z3001] connection to database '' failed: [1045] Access denied for user 'zabbix'
'localhost' (using password: NO)
2357:20140722:173819.779 [WARN] Database is down. Reconnecting in 10 seconds.
2372:20140722:173819.780 [ERROR] [Z3001] connection to database '' failed: [1045] Access denied for user 'zabbix'@'localhost' (using password: NO)
2372:20140722:173819.780 [WARN] Database is down. Reconnecting in 10 seconds.

以上、よろしくお願いいたします。

匿名ユーザー さんが10年以上前に更新

Dear Anonymous user,

2372: 20,140,722: 173819.780 [ERROR] [Z3001] connection to database '' failed : [1045] Access denied for user 'ZABBIX' @ 'localhost' (USING password: NO) 
2372: 20140722:. 173,819.780 [WARN] Database IS down Reconnecting in 10 seconds.

That simply mean that you do not have permission to access the database. The database you are trying to access is accessible with using password.

In Job Arranger Configuration File, /etc/jobarranger/jobarg_server.conf, see if you have set password correctly or not.
DBPassword=blablabla

Best Regards,
P. M. Verma

匿名ユーザー さんが10年以上前に更新

May be also there is not ROLE created for user ZABBIX in your MySQL.

Best Regards,
P. M. Verma

匿名ユーザー さんが10年以上前に更新

お問い合わせの件についてご回答致します。

こちらのメッセージはデータベースへの接続に失敗している状態を示します。
原因としましては以下が考えられます。

①MySQLがダウンしている。
②MySQLへの外部アクセスが許可されていない。
③MySQLにZabbixおよびJob Arrangerのデータベースが構築されていない。
④ジョブサーバの設定ファイル(/etc/jobarranger/jobarg_server.conf)に指定された接続先データベース情報が誤っている。

------------------
①と②につきましてはMySQLを起動していることを確認し、Job Arrangerが稼働するサーバ上よりmysqlコマンドでログインできる事を確認します。
mysqlコマンドでログイン出来ない場合はMySQLの設定等の確認が必要です。

③につきましてはMySQLにZabbixおよびJob Arranger用のデータベースを作成して頂き、テーブルの作成と初期データの登録が必要です。
なお、Job Arrangerのテーブル作成と初期データ登録は以下の方法で行います。

【バージョン 2.0.x の場合の例】
※この例ではMySQLに以下が設定済みとします。
Zabbixデータベース名: zabbix
MySQLユーザー/パスワード: dbuser / dbpassword

mysql -u dbuser -pdbpassword zabbix < /usr/share/doc/jobarranger-server-mysql-2.0.0/database/mysql/MySQL_JA_CREATE_TABLE.sql
mysql -u dbuser -pdbpassword zabbix < /usr/share/doc/jobarranger-server-mysql-2.0.0/database/data/JA_INSERT_TABLE.sql

④につきましてはジョブサーバの設定ファイル(/etc/jobarranger/jobarg_server.conf)の以下のキー値を確認します。

DBName=Zabbixデータベース名を指定します。
DBUser=MySQLのログインユーザーを指定します。
DBPassword=MySQLのログインパスワードを指定します。
JaZabbixVersion=Zabbixのバージョンを指定します("1": zabbix 1.8、"2": zabbix 2.0、"3": zabbix 2.2)

【Zabbixバージョンが 2.2.x の場合の例】

DBName=zabbix
DBUser=dbuser
DBPassword=dbpassword
JaZabbixVersion=3

よろしくお願いいたします。

匿名ユーザー さんが約10年前に更新

  • ステータス回答中 から 終了 に変更

他の形式にエクスポート: Atom PDF